Minutes — Management Meeting, Vexlor Industries

Attendees agreed to a write-down of aging stock at the Draymoor warehouse, chiefly the Corvex-3 fittings line. Finance confirmed the adjustment will post this quarter. Marta Delven will brief auditors; operations will clear shelf space by month-end. For the incoming director: disposal options are still open. The confidential note on forward plans follows below.

internal memo for kajef-bagaf: Silionax Freight is in early talks to buy Silathax Freight for about $30.4 million. The Aldael launch date is January 3, and nothing goes to the press before then.

### Backfill Scheduler

Plugins registered with the Quillport scheduler run nightly inside a fixed window. The scheduler shards work by partition key, throttles concurrency per plugin, and kills tasks that exceed the hard deadline. Do not assume ordering across shards. Plugins exceeding quota are deferred to the next night, not retried. Scheduler behavior is governed by the following constants:

constants for yagaf-taweg:
WEIGHTS = {
    "belael": 881,
    "pelael": 167,
    "ulaix": 116,
}

Runbook: Harborlane legacy ORM refactor. Scope per PR: one model module, no schema changes. Keep the old query builder callable behind the compat shim until milestone three. Reviewer checklist: verify generated SQL matches the golden snapshots, confirm no lazy-load regressions in the audit trail, reject any PR mixing refactor and behavior change. Run the shadow-query comparison job before approving. Snapshot locations, shim details, and the milestone tracker are all on the project page.

wiki page, fawef-hahap: https://gitlab.qirvanworks.corp/view/browse/display/962456f900a8